What this charge usually means
The descriptor APPALACHIAN POWER ONLINE is typically a payment to Appalachian Power, an electric utility serving parts of Virginia, West Virginia, and Tennessee. It most often appears when you pay your electric bill through the company website, guest checkout, or an online wallet tied to your utility account. In many cases, this is a legitimate household utility payment and not fraud.
If you recently made a payment on the Appalachian Power site, enrolled in AutoPay, or had a past-due balance drafted automatically, this descriptor can show up exactly as APPALACHIAN POWER ONLINE on your credit-card statement.
Why it appeared on your statement
- You made a one-time online utility payment.
- You are enrolled in recurring payments or AutoPay for monthly electric service.
- A joint account holder or authorized user paid the bill.
- A payment processor posted the charge with a simplified utility descriptor.
- A delayed posting date moved the transaction into a later statement cycle.
Utility charges can vary month to month based on usage, weather, and billing adjustments. A charge amount that is different from your prior month is not automatically suspicious, but it should still match your bill history.
How to verify the charge quickly
Start by checking your Appalachian Power online account and compare the posted payment amount and date with your card statement. Then confirm whether anyone in your household made the payment from a saved card. If you pay through third-party systems, compare transaction IDs and timestamps.
- Open your utility account payment history and locate the exact amount.
- Check for pending versus posted card transactions (dates may differ).
- Review confirmation emails or text receipts from payment day.
- Call Appalachian Power support if the amount does not match your account ledger.

How to cancel or stop future charges
To stop future recurring utility card payments, disable AutoPay in your Appalachian Power account first. After that, remove any saved card details and switch to another payment method if needed. If you paid as a guest, verify no recurring instruction was created.
- Sign in and turn off AutoPay (if enabled).
- Delete or replace stored payment methods.
- Confirm cancellation in writing (email/screenshot).
- Monitor the next 1-2 billing cycles for unexpected drafts.
Canceling AutoPay does not cancel electric service. You still need to pay outstanding balances by another method to avoid late fees or service interruption.
When and how to dispute
Dispute the charge with your card issuer if you cannot match it to your utility account, if the amount is clearly wrong, or if no one authorized the payment. Contact Appalachian Power first for account-level clarification, then file a formal card dispute if unresolved.
- Collect evidence: statement screenshot, utility ledger, and support chat/call notes.
- Report unauthorized use promptly to your card issuer.
- Request a replacement card if you suspect card compromise.
- Set transaction alerts to catch repeat attempts quickly.
Most APPALACHIAN POWER ONLINE charges are legitimate utility payments, but prompt verification helps you separate normal billing from true unauthorized activity.

Your Legal Rights
Your rights under FCBA:
- โขDispute within 60 days of statement date
- โขMax $50 liability for unauthorized charges
- โขBank must resolve within 2 billing cycles
